Job Description

  1. Assist senior management in formulating, revising, and reviewing environmental management systems and overseeing their implementation.
  2. Conduct regular inspections to ensure the implementation of environmental regulations across various departments and report any violations discovered during inspections.
  3. Assist department leaders in preparing or revising emergency measures related to environmental protection and supervise their implementation.
  4. Participate in the preparation and revision of emergency measures for environmental pollution incidents and inspect the practice of these measures.
  5. Prepare and report environmental statistics and materials for the company.
  6. Assist department leaders in completing environmental protection declarations for company projects.
  7. Monitor the operation of environmental protection facilities, track pollution sources, and report timely.
  8. Assist department leaders in formulating occupational health management systems based on company practices, establish comprehensive occupational health records, and be responsible for occupational health data statistics.
  9. Assist department leaders in supervising and inspecting the implementation of occupational disease prevention and control measures, and oversee corrective actions.
  10. Organize health check-ups for employees by job category as arranged by leadership.
  11. Assist department leaders in implementing relevant safety production laws, regulations, standards, and safety production systems.
  12. Conduct regular inspections to ensure the implementation of safety regulations across the company and report any violations discovered during inspections.
  13. Assist department leaders in conducting regular safety risk assessments, develop safety operating procedures and precautions for key positions, and provide training.
  14. Participate in safety inspections, issue safety hazard rectification notices for identified issues, urge relevant departments to make timely corrections, assist in safety production education, develop and implement annual safety production training plans, and provide safety education for new employees.
  15. Participate in safety inspections of special equipment, promptly identify safety hazards, oversee corrective actions for issues found, report unresolved issues to superiors immediately, and propose suggestions for improving safety production management.
  16. Supervise the implementation of safety management measures and corrective actions for major hazardous special equipment.
  17. Cooperate in the investigation and handling of safety accidents related to special equipment, be responsible for accident statistics, analysis, and reporting, and assist relevant departments in formulating and supervising the execution of accident prevention measures.
  18. Manage the collection and submission of materials for certification and re-examination of special equipment operators.
  19. Handle the application for inspection and re-examination of special equipment.

Job Requirement

  • More than 3 years of experience in safety work; experience in the solid wood processing industry is preferred
  • Experience in managing records and on-site management.
